How they compare

Chad currently reports 33.29 millions against 24.94 millions in Guinea, a difference of 8.35 millions.

That makes Chad's figure about 1.3 times Guinea's.

Across all 6 years both countries report, Chad has been ahead every year.

Chad ranks 80th and Guinea ranks 82nd of 98 countries.

Chad has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Total general (local, regional and central) government expenditure on upper secondary education (current, capital, and transfers) in millions US$ in constant value (taking into account inflation). It includes expenditure funded by transfers from international sources to government. Total government expenditure for a given level of education (e.g. primary, secondary, or all levels combined) in national currency is converted to US$, and where it is expressed in constant value, uses a GDP deflator to account for inflation. The constant prices base year is normally three years before the year of the data release. For example, in the July 2017 data release, constant US$ values are expressed in 2014 prices. Limitations: In some instances data on total government expenditure on education refers only to the Ministry of Education, excluding other ministries which may also spend a part of their budget on educational activities.
